Verizon's Samsung Galaxy Tab 2 (10.1) and Samsung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0) are Jelly Beaned

0. phoneArena posted on 16 Mar 2013, 09:13

Verizon is sending out Android 4.1 via an OTA update to owners of the Samsung Galaxy Tab 2 (10.1) and the Samsung Galaxy Tab 2 (7.0) and as usual with the update to Android 4.1, it brings Project Butter for lag-free UI responsiveness and Google Now to find out the information you need to know when you need to know it; Jelly Bean also brings enhancements to the notification page which allows you to make phone calls and view videos and photographs directly from a notification...
